diff --git a/contrib/tools/python3/src/Modules/rotatingtree.c b/contrib/tools/python3/src/Modules/rotatingtree.c deleted file mode 100644 index 07e08bc3167..00000000000 --- a/contrib/tools/python3/src/Modules/rotatingtree.c +++ /dev/null @@ -1,121 +0,0 @@ -#include "rotatingtree.h" - -#define KEY_LOWER_THAN(key1, key2) ((char*)(key1) < (char*)(key2)) - -/* The randombits() function below is a fast-and-dirty generator that - * is probably irregular enough for our purposes. Note that it's biased: - * I think that ones are slightly more probable than zeroes. It's not - * important here, though. - */ - -static unsigned int random_value = 1; -static unsigned int random_stream = 0; - -static int -randombits(int bits) -{ - int result; - if (random_stream < (1U << bits)) { - random_value *= 1082527; - random_stream = random_value; - } - result = random_stream & ((1<<bits)-1); - random_stream >>= bits; - return result; -} - - -/* Insert a new node into the tree. - (*root) is modified to point to the new root. */ -void -RotatingTree_Add(rotating_node_t **root, rotating_node_t *node) -{ - while (*root != NULL) { - if (KEY_LOWER_THAN(node->key, (*root)->key)) - root = &((*root)->left); - else - root = &((*root)->right); - } - node->left = NULL; - node->right = NULL; - *root = node; -} - -/* Locate the node with the given key. This is the most complicated - function because it occasionally rebalances the tree to move the - resulting node closer to the root. */ -rotating_node_t * -RotatingTree_Get(rotating_node_t **root, void *key) -{ - if (randombits(3) != 4) { - /* Fast path, no rebalancing */ - rotating_node_t *node = *root; - while (node != NULL) { - if (node->key == key) - return node; - if (KEY_LOWER_THAN(key, node->key)) - node = node->left; - else - node = node->right; - } - return NULL; - } - else { - rotating_node_t **pnode = root; - rotating_node_t *node = *pnode; - rotating_node_t *next; - int rotate; - if (node == NULL) - return NULL; - while (1) { - if (node->key == key) - return node; - rotate = !randombits(1); - if (KEY_LOWER_THAN(key, node->key)) { - next = node->left; - if (next == NULL) - return NULL; - if (rotate) { - node->left = next->right; - next->right = node; - *pnode = next; - } - else - pnode = &(node->left); - } - else { - next = node->right; - if (next == NULL) - return NULL; - if (rotate) { - node->right = next->left; - next->left = node; - *pnode = next; - } - else - pnode = &(node->right); - } - node = next; - } - } -} - -/* Enumerate all nodes in the tree. The callback enumfn() should return - zero to continue the enumeration, or non-zero to interrupt it. - A non-zero value is directly returned by RotatingTree_Enum(). */ -int -RotatingTree_Enum(rotating_node_t *root, rotating_tree_enum_fn enumfn, - void *arg) -{ - int result; - rotating_node_t *node; - while (root != NULL) { - result = RotatingTree_Enum(root->left, enumfn, arg); - if (result != 0) return result; - node = root->right; - result = enumfn(root, arg); - if (result != 0) return result; - root = node; - } - return 0; -} |
